The automated removing of One-Time Passwords (OTPs) from a tool or system refers to a function that, upon verification or after a specified interval, deletes these delicate codes. This performance is commonly carried out inside messaging purposes, e mail companies, or working methods to boost safety and privateness. For instance, as soon as an OTP acquired through SMS is used to log into an account, the auto-delete function will erase the message containing the OTP, stopping its potential misuse if the machine is compromised.
Implementing automated OTP deletion considerably reduces the chance of unauthorized entry stemming from lingering codes. By minimizing the window of alternative for malicious actors to take advantage of these credentials, the function strengthens general account safety. Traditionally, customers have usually uncared for to manually delete OTPs, resulting in a build-up of delicate knowledge on their gadgets. This apply creates a vulnerability that may be simply prevented by way of automated deletion protocols.

Suggestions for Implementing Automated OTP Deletion
The next provides steerage on implementing One-Time Password (OTP) auto-deletion successfully and securely.
Tip 1: Prioritize safety over comfort. Whereas ease of use is an element, the first objective is to attenuate danger. Make sure the deletion mechanism doesn’t inadvertently impression professional performance.
Tip 2: Choose a deletion timeframe acceptable for the risk mannequin. A shorter timeframe (e.g., seconds after validation) offers stronger safety, however might require cautious testing to stop untimely deletion.
Tip 3: Implement sturdy verification mechanisms. The auto-deletion system ought to precisely determine OTP messages to stop unintentional deletion of different essential communications.
Tip 4: Present clear person communication. Inform customers in regards to the automated deletion function and its implications, fostering belief and transparency.
Tip 5: Repeatedly audit and check the implementation. Ongoing monitoring ensures the auto-deletion system capabilities appropriately and adapts to evolving risk landscapes.
Tip 6: Combine auto-deletion with different safety measures. It’s a layer of safety, not a substitute for robust passwords, multi-factor authentication, and different safety finest practices.
